20100138503 | EXCHANGING MESSAGES DURING A CHAT SESSION - Message display control means updates and displays messages sequentially on a message list screen each time message receiving means receives a message. When input detection means detects a response message, identification means identifies the latest message at the time of detection and the response message. Response message sending means sends the response message as a response to the identified message to other participants upon completion of input of the response message. Therefore, even in the case where the message list screen is updated due to receiving the subsequent message during the input of the response message, the completed response message is able to be sent back to the response object message. | 06-03-2010 |

20090192913 | ELECTRONIC PAYMENT SYSTEM - An electronic payment system includes a mobile apparatus, such as a mobile phone, with a memory for storing a list of electronic payment accounts that may be used to complete an electronic payment transaction. The electronic payment system further includes a merchant terminal that can receive the account list from the mobile apparatus. The merchant terminal retrieves account-related information for the accounts on the received account list and returns the account-related information to the mobile apparatus. The mobile apparatus uses the information from the merchant terminal to generate a set of payment method candidates. The set of candidates are presented to the user for selecting a payment method to be used. The payment method is sent to the merchant terminal for use in completing the pending transaction. | 07-30-2009 |

20080253619 | TECHNIQUE FOR AUTHENTICATING AN OBJECT ON BASIS OF FEATURES EXTRACTED FROM THE OBJECT - The present invention discourages effective illegal use of compromised biometric information in biometric authentication and allows biometric authentication to be securely continued even when some biometric information is compromised. A user authentication system compares extracted user features with a previously registered combination of features and authenticates the user on the basis of the result of the comparison. If the authentication is successful, the previously registered combination is replaced with anew combination of features that are registered for use in the subsequent authentication of the authentication object. | 10-16-2008 |

20140373163 | Filtering Confidential Information In Voice and Image Data - Confidential information included in image and voice data is filtered in an apparatus that includes an extraction unit for extracting a character string from an image frame, and a conversion unit for converting audio data to a character string. The apparatus also includes a determination unit for determining, in response to contents of a database, whether at least one of the image frame and the audio data include confidential information. The apparatus also includes a masking unit for concealing contents of the image frame by masking the image frame in response to determining that the image frame includes confidential information, and for making the audio data inaudible by masking the audio data in response to determining that the audio data includes confidential information. The playback unit included in the apparatus is for playing back the image frame and the audio data. | 12-18-2014 |

20130055127 | MANIPULATING MULTIPLE OBJECTS IN A GRAPHIC USER INTERFACE - An embodiment of the disclosure displays a plurality of icons for files and a plurality of icons for folders within a graphical user interface. A set of two or more icons can be selected via user input for inclusion within a group object. The group object can be moved within the graphical user interface responsive to user input to within a predetermined range of one of the icons for one of the folders. Responsive to moving, a subset of files of the group object can be determined. Selection of the files within the subset can be based on whether attributes of the folder match attributes of the files. Additionally, responsive to moving the group object, the subset of files can be moved or copied to the one of the folders to which the group object was moved. | 02-28-2013 |
